February 28th 2013: Two Dinners in Waltham

Today after work, I had a meetup dinner at La Campania, an upscale restaurant in Waltham. I arrived a little early, so I decided to use the time to try out another restaurant in the area while waiting for the time to arrive, heading to a nearby Chinese takeout place, Asia Wok Restaurant, for a quick bite as I was really hungry.

I decided to get the Cheese Egg Roll

and the Yaka Mein Soup,

which were okay at best, with the soup not having much flavor.

After my quick and cheap meal, I headed back to La Campania a little late, and everybody was already seated at the table in this nice looking restaurant that did not look like much from the outside when I arrived.
I hurriedly looked at the menu, and finally decided to go with a small portion of the Beef Short Rib Ravioli (Veal Demi-Glaze, Shaved Pecorino)

and the Pan Seared Foie Gras (Fresh Fig, Duck Leg Confit, Port Wine and Orange Reduction, Gorgonzola Crema) appetizer,

while my friend got the Roasted Oysters (Wood Oven Roasted with Parmigiana crema and Speck) among other dishes.
In my honest opinion, although everything tasted excellent, the service was really slow, and we waited over 2 hours for our food to come. The portions were really small as well, so I was forced to get an appetizer and try my friends' food as well, like the Gnocchi which were full of mushrooms and tasted great as well. I even tried the bone marrow from the Veal Osso Bucco special as well.

My appetizer was the White Chocolate Creme Brulee, which was excellent and filling as well, although the caramelized layer was a little bitter.
Overall, the food was excellent, though in small portions, and the service was terribly slow, but hopefully it was only tonight.
